Finding a Niche in Designer Handcrafted Jewelry is the Key to Success
Handcrafted jewelry designers are a special type of artisan. Their creativity lies in the art of handcrafting jewelry designs that are either inspired by things they have seen, or often individual ideas that have never been seen before.Whether you are new or have been creating designer handcrafted jewelry for some time, the best way to find true success in the jewelry industry is to have some sort of a niche.
The reason is twofold.First, establishing a jewelry making niche puts your pieces in a different category.Rather than trying to make everything and keep up with what every other competitor is doing, you can establish your individuality and creative prowess as a jewelry making specialist.So, in essence you will have far less competition than if you try to make items that are just like everyone else’s.
Another reason to market a niche is because it will be far less expensive to attract new business.By not trying to “be everything to everybody” you will hit a bull’s-eye with the existing clientele you have, making it easier to build your brand among handcrafted jewelry designers.People will come to know your “look” when it comes to designing distinctive pieces.There are many avenues to reach by narrowing in on that smaller audience who truly enjoy your work.
Not entirely as an afterthought but also important regarding niche-building is the opportunity to develop a following.Customers will come to love your particular jewelry crafting style and will ask you to design certain pieces that can be used for special occasions.Are you at a loss for some niche building ideas that pertain specifically to designer handcrafted jewelry?How about any of these?
Niche designer jewelry making ideas:
- Spiritual or religious jewelry
- New age
- Big, bold, chunky jewelry
- Including certain types of gemstones within your jewelry pieces
- Symbols / letters / numbers
- Pet niche – Dogs, cats, horses, birds, turtles, sharks or any favorite animal
- Gift types – Like grandma or mother, children, etc.
- Specialty jewelry items – such as cuffs, ankle jewelry, body jewelry, etc.
- Hobby niches – think of dancing, swimming, food, reading, etc.
Of course, this list could get really long.Finding your niche totally depends on some self reflection and evaluation of your personality.Since it can be safe to assume that anyone who loves the art of jewelry crafting also loves jewelry wearing, it might be best to identify a target audience that you can feel passionate about and that isn’t already oversaturated in the abundant market of jewelry.
With jewelry niche marketing, some people fall into it naturally while others struggle to “find their place” among so many other handcrafted jewelry designers.The best thing to do is listen to your heart and also get opinions from trusted peers as to which items most appeal to a specific audience.By not trying to be everything to everybody and instead getting those valuable few to wear and look for your particular pieces, you can then establish a reputation as a designer handcrafted jewelry expert!

Jewelry Making Kit Ideas for Kids
These jewelry making kit ideas include projects for both girls and boys. You might consider creating and selling kits like these as a business, or giving them as gifts, or using them to offer beading parties for kids.
Popular Projects for a Teen / Kids Jewelry Making Kit
Children and teens love to make and wear jewelry. And a trendy jewelry project with a cool name can make a lot of sales!
These are some popular jewelry projects for kids of all ages to make. They are great designs to teach at a jewelry workshop or beading party, or to offer as kits.
1) Friendship Bracelet – for boys or girls. This has been a hot jewelry item for the past several years, with no sign of declining. Nice made with either “natural” beads, or colorful glass / plastic ones, and strung on leather or hemp cord.
2) Friendship Anklet – similar to the bracelet above, except made ankle-size. (Less likely to be worn by boys.)
3) Surfer Dude / Surfer Chick Necklace – for boys or girls. A rustic choker-length necklace featuring a few beads and sometimes a small pendant. You can offer a variety of rugged, “natural” beads like clay, bone, horn, wood, recycled glass, etc. The beads and pendant are strung onto leather cord or rubber tubing, fastened with either sliding leather knots or a basemetal clasp. This is an especially popular teen / older kids jewelry making kit.
4) Princess Bracelet – an extremely popular jewelry making kit for girls. Possible components: large-hole beads to string on a pretty ribbon that ties onto the princess’ wrist with a bow; beads to string on heavy-duty stretch cord; beads to string on beading wire and fastened with a basemetal toggle clasp. Pink and purple are a must in these designs.
5) Dragon-Bone Necklace – a popular jewelry making kit for boys. Simply provide a variety of bone beads and a few interesting spacer beads to string on leather cord and fasten off with sliding, adjustable knots.
6) Magic Bracelet – for boys or girls. An assortment of small magnetic hematite beads in a variety of shapes makes an endlessly fascinating toy as well as a piece of jewelry.
Tips for Creating a Jewelry Making Kit
Many of the commercially-made jewelry kits are disappointingly junky. They have a skimpy assortment of cheap components, flimsy tools, and poorly written instructions – packaged in a deceptively large box. It’s very easy to create something that’s vastly better than these!
When I create a jewelry making kit for workshops or for sale, I put myself in the customer’s shoes – what would be exciting to find in the kit? Here’s an example of how I created some bead bracelet kits:
Each kit contained beads in a popular color scheme, with some nice contrasting accent beads and at least one cool focal bead. I included an inspiring mix of bead colors, shapes, etc., and used a beadboard to measure how many inches of beads I was putting into each kit.
Then I tossed in a few extra inches of beads, so the recipient would have a good selection to design with, plus some leftover beads for other projects. I added a coil of leather stringing cord (cut a few inches longer than even the largest wrist would need), and instructions for good design, a comfortable fit, and making sliding knots.
I packaged it all in a transparent jewelry zip-close bag, stapled my product card to the top – and had a nice jewelry making kit.
Best Ways to Take Handmade Jewelry – Unique Earrings, Handcrafted Bracelets – Photos
Great photography is a necessity when you have a handmade jewelry website. Unfortunately, handcrafted jewelry is very difficult to photograph. Many jewelry artisans cannot afford to go to a professional and so they want to do it themselves. There are some simple techniques that even amateur photographers can use to obtain better results with minimal effort. The following examples show the basic setup that should allow anyone to achieve results they can be proud of.
In the olden days we spent thousands of dollars on photo processing but nowadays we are so blessed with the digital camera. I could write an article just about the virtues of the digital camera. It does not have to be the top of the line professional camera anymore as most digital cameras have a macro feature which is specifically for photographing small objects like handmade earrings and handmade bracelets. It is worthwhile to read your camera manual to learn how to put the camera in macro mode.
The keys to good handmade jewelry photography are sharpness, lighting and exposure. The macro lens is a big help for the sharpness factor. Another key to a sharp image is a tripod. It is absolutely essential to use a tripod or similar camera support when taking pictures of handcrafted jewelry. A sturdy tripod is better than a flimsy one, but any tripod is many times better than no tripod. Always use a tripod and your photos will be sharp.
If you are thinking of investing in a new digital camera just for photographing your handmade jewelry one of the most convenient features we use constantly is a direct camera to computer cable. We adjust all the settings from the computer and press the space bar to take the picture. No more shaking or movement of any kind and all the settings are the same every time. Technology makes our lives much easier.
The second key to great handmade jewelry photography is the lighting. Normally diffuse (soft) lighting works best for jewelry. You have probably already discovered that an on-camera flash does not lead to good photos. Not only is the flash too bright at such a close distance, it will also create bright spots and distracting shadows. Rather than flash it is better to use continuous lighting for photographing handmade earrings and handmade bracelets. Using daylight balanced bulbs for lighting provide natural-colored light. You can purchase these from photography suppliers. We use 5200 K bulbs which resembles daylight most closely. Even these lights will need to be diffused and for that use a light tent as the diffuser.
A small light tent makes it easy to reduce glare and control shadows for handcrafted jewelry photography. These are commercially available in a wide range of sizes and shapes, but are generally quite expensive. It is not difficult to make your own lighting tent from white rip-stop nylon material, a couple of metal coat hangers and double-sided tape. The light tent tends to soften the shadows and eliminate glare, while providing a clean and clutter free background.
Proper exposure is the last key to good handmade jewelry photography. If your background is actually white but appears grey in your image then the image has been underexposed. This means you need to let more light get to your camera’s image sensor. Adjust your camera exposure compensation setting to slightly overexpose the image. Nearly every digital camera has an exposure compensation setting, but you may need to read your camera user manual to find how to adjust yours. Once you locate the controls for exposure compensation simply increase the exposure until the image looks correct.
If you are comfortable with photography you can experiment with the settings for aperture and shutter speed to see how they affect the exposure. Once you find the perfect settings for your handmade jewelry you will find that you can easily adjust them for different pieces. We tend to take photos for new handmade earrings and handmade bracelets all at once so that everything is set up properly only once. You can also look at the settings on photos that you are happy with and keep the same settings each time.
Imaging software, even inexpensive software like Photoshop Elements can make handmade jewelry photography much easier. It may seem like it would be faster to use an image exactly as it was shot. But in reality, it is difficult to get your handmade earrings and handmade bracelets to look exactly how you would like it to appear. Imaging software allows you to crop an image, re-size it, adjust the exposure, remove the background and even sharpen the images. I especially like the auto-enhance for just the right color balance.
We have been taking our own handmade jewelry photos for many years and just as it is with making our handmade earrings and handmade bracelets, it does get easier with time. I hope these suggestions help you to take great photos of your unique handcrafted jewelry.

Nowadays, vintage fashion styles have come back. So the traditional cutting styles of gemstone jewelry are in vogue. Traditional cutting is the cut of a stone that transforms a rough stone into a sparkling and brilliantly coloredgemstone. A good cut not only enhances the color and carat of the stone, but it also facilitates it to be set into a jewelry piece. Cabochon cut is the oldest and traditionally the most common cutting method. It has a flat base and slightly domed top. Buff-top cut is a variant of cabochon cut. It has a domed top but a faceted pavilion, thus it is a mix of facet and cabochon cut. Cabochon cut works on rings, usually with a single stone; pendants and gemstone earrings.
Mostly, gemstone with oval, round, triangles and rectangles shapes can be seen in this cut. Though any gemstone can be cut into cabochon shape, usually patterned gemstones are cut as this cut show off patterns in the stone. This cut is suitable for stones like Jade, agates. Rubies can also be cut in cabochon shape, mostly opaque ones, but many times these stones are cut with facets as it allows light to shine through.
